Chris Conklin wins 48th Heart of America
July 14, 2025

The 48th playing of the Heart of America Hickory Championship, the longest-running hickory tournament in the country, took place July 12 – 13, 2025 at the beautiful and historic Bright Grandview Golf Course in Des Moines, Iowa. Louis Falcone adds Smith-Collett title for his second New England victory in 2025
June 23, 2025
